TFAH Webinar Recording: Combating COVID-19 - Why Paid Sick Leave Matters to Controlling its Spread
Trust for America’s Health (TFAH) held a webinar on April 1, “Combating COVID-19: Why Paid Sick Leave Matters to Controlling its Spread.”
Given the rapid spread of COVID-19 and the risks associated with it, particularly for older adults and people with serious chronic medical conditions, it is critically important to immediately ensure all workers have access to paid sick leave.
The webinar highlighted recommendations made in TFAH's "Ready or Not" and "Promoting Health and Cost Control in States" reports on the important role of paid sick leave in combating infectious diseases, as well as other complementary evidence-based policies that can be adopted by federal, state and local governments and by employers. Speakers covered pending federal legislation, states that have adopted laws regarding paid leave, and businesses that are expanding these benefits. There was also a focus on the potential short-term uses of the recently approved supplemental budget to assist individuals without paid leave when confined to their homes.
